Attention to orders. Citation to accompany the award of the Airman's Medal to Airman First Class Jack D. Moran

 

Airman First Class Jack D. Moran distinguished himself by heroism involving voluntary risk of life near Babelthaut Island, Palau, Trust Territories, on 25 February 1965.  On that date, Airman Moran volunteered to jump to the assistance of twenty-four crew members aboard the Filipino tanker Mount Arayat which had run aground on a reef and was breaking up, despite the knowledge that he might be seriously injured in heavy seas or dragged over the reef, and aware of the constant danger of fire.  The calmness and self-assurance of Airman Moran prevented the crew from abandoning the tanker and resulted in their rescue without injury or loss of life.  By his courageous action and humanitarian regard for his fellowman, Airman Moran has reflected great credit upon himself and the United States Air Force.
